Concert Critique Guidelines
This concert critique requires that you see one professional or college level dance concert of your choice (modern, ballet, jazz, etc.) Your paper should reflect your thoughts and impression through constructive criticism. Constructive criticism means: criticism or advice that is useful and intended to help or improve something, often offering possible solutions. Do NOT use words like “it was good” or “it was bad”. Use words that create meaning. “It was good because....” “I didn’t like it because....” Explain your answers in detail. Breakdown of what is expected in your critical analysis paper (50pts)
The following is what the bulk or your critical analysis paper will include:
○ Introduction (who, what, when, where, time, etc.)
○ Describe (create an image for the reader)
○ Analyze (explain performance, feelings, ideas)
○ Interpret (what do you think the meaning and/or intent of the choreography is?)
○ Judge (was the choreographer successful in communicating his point of view, why? or why not?)
